Long pause between shifts
I'm not sure if its just my car or all fits but it seems like it takes an eternity (5+ seconds) to shift between gears and you loose all forward momentum waiting for the transmission to left you shift again. I know we have a clutch delay valve but is it really that long of a pause?
#2
That doesn't sound normal at all. The clutch delay valve only has an effect (well, any significant effect) when engaging the clutch, not when disengaging it by pushing the pedal in.
Are you pressing the clutch pedal all the way down? It sounds to me as though perhaps the clutch isn't fully disengaging. If that's the case, and you are pressing the pedal fully, I would guess that you might have some air in the hydraulic line or a leak in the system somewhere. That's probably not the only possible diagnosis—just my best guess.
